Dr. Pau Formosa-Jordan is a Group Leader in the Department of Plant Developmental Biology at the Max Planck Institute for Plant Breeding Research in Cologne, Germany. He leads a multidisciplinary research group that combines theoretical and experimental approaches to understand multicellular dynamics in plant development. His work spans mathematical modeling, microscopy, and quantitative image analysis to study cellular pattern formation and developmental transitions in plants.
Dr. Formosa-Jordan's educational background is in physics, having earned his Ph.D. with Cum Laude distinction from the University of Barcelona. He completed postdoctoral research at the Sainsbury Laboratory, University of Cambridge, working with the Locke, Jönsson, and Meyerowitz groups. His research has been recognized with several awards, including the Herchel Smith Fellowship and the XIX Premi Claustre de Doctors de la Universitat de Barcelona.
His research focuses on understanding how multicellular dynamics drive plant developmental processes at different scales, from single-cell resolution to the tissue and whole-plant level. His group primarily studies Arabidopsis thaliana, investigating cellular patterning in tissues such as the leaf and sepal epidermis, and the dynamics of gene expression during the floral transition in the shoot apical meristem. His work integrates mathematical modeling with experimental approaches to uncover the quantitative principles underlying these complex biological processes.

Dr. Formosa-Jordan actively mentors several students and postdocs in his lab, including PhD students and postdoctoral researchers with backgrounds in physics, biology, and engineering. His collaborative work with the Coupland group at the MPIPZ focuses on understanding the floral transition in Arabidopsis. The lab maintains strong connections with both theoretical and experimental research groups worldwide, reflecting the interdisciplinary nature of his work.
His research group utilizes advanced imaging platforms and computational tools to study plant development. They have developed specialized software for image analysis and modeling of developmental processes, which are available through their website. The group's work has significant implications for understanding how plants adapt their development to environmental conditions, with potential applications in plant breeding and agriculture.
